DataGrip 导出 MySQL 数据库表结构

作者:渣渣辉2024.04.01 19:09浏览量:7

简介:本文将指导您如何使用DataGrip工具导出MySQL数据库的表结构,包括表、视图、存储过程等对象的DDL语句,为数据库备份或迁移提供便利。

DataGrip是JetBrains公司出品的一款强大的数据库IDE,支持多种数据库系统,包括MySQL。通过DataGrip,我们可以方便地对数据库进行操作,包括数据的查询、修改、删除,以及数据库结构的查看、修改和导出等。

下面将介绍如何在DataGrip中导出MySQL数据库的表结构:

步骤1:连接到MySQL数据库

首先,打开DataGrip,并连接到您的MySQL数据库。如果还没有建立连接,可以通过点击左上角的“+”按钮,选择MySQL数据库,然后填写连接信息(如主机名、端口、用户名、密码等)来建立连接。

步骤2:选择要导出的数据库和表

在DataGrip的左侧数据库树形视图中,找到您要导出表结构的数据库,并展开它。然后,找到您要导出的表,并选中它。如果您想导出整个数据库的所有表,可以直接选中数据库。

步骤3:导出表结构

右键点击选中的表或数据库,选择“Scripted Extensions” -> “Export Data Source as SQL File…”。这将打开一个对话框,让您选择导出选项。

在对话框中,您可以选择导出的内容,包括表、视图、存储过程等。默认情况下,会选中所有的对象。如果您只想导出特定的对象,可以取消不需要的选项。

步骤4:配置导出选项

在导出选项部分,您可以选择导出的格式和详细设置。DataGrip支持多种格式,包括纯SQL、DDL、Data等。对于表结构导出,通常选择“DDL”格式。

此外,您还可以配置其他选项,如是否导出数据、是否包括DROP语句、是否格式化SQL等。根据您的需要,选择相应的选项。

步骤5:保存导出的SQL文件

点击“Run”按钮,DataGrip将开始生成导出的SQL文件。导出完成后,会弹出一个保存对话框,让您选择保存SQL文件的位置和文件名。选择好保存路径和文件名后,点击“Save”按钮保存文件。

步骤6:查看导出的SQL文件

保存成功后,您可以在选择的保存路径中找到导出的SQL文件。用文本编辑器打开该文件,即可查看导出的表结构DDL语句。

注意事项

  1. 在导出表结构之前,请确保您已经备份了数据库中的重要数据,以防意外丢失。
  2. 导出的SQL文件可能包含大量的DDL语句,请确保您的文本编辑器支持大文件的编辑和查看。
  3. 导出的SQL文件可能需要根据目标数据库的版本和配置进行调整,以确保在新数据库中能够正确创建表结构。

通过以上步骤,您就可以使用DataGrip方便地导出MySQL数据库的表结构了。无论是用于备份、迁移还是其他目的,导出的表结构SQL文件都是非常有用的资源。希望本文对您有所帮助!